Kota Pandan Liqueur is a collaboration between mixologist Nico de Soto and Maison Gabriel Boudier, a family owned liqueur house that has been operating in Dijon, France since 1874. De Soto, who built his career behind the bar in Paris, New York, and London, spent years championing pandan as a cocktail ingredient before partnering with Boudier's distillers to translate the leaf's flavor into a ready-to-use liqueur, eliminating the need for bartenders to make pandan syrup from scratch.

The liqueur is produced by steeping pandan leaves sourced from Thailand in neutral spirit for several days, then distilling the infusion in Dijon before it is lightly sweetened. This process is meant to capture the fresh, green character of the leaf rather than relying on extracts or artificial flavoring, and the finished product is bottled clear at 18% alcohol by volume, unaged and non-vintage.

On the nose, Kota offers a mix of vanilla, toasted almond, and buttery biscuit aromas layered over fresh green pandan. The palate is smooth and creamy, carrying notes of vanilla custard, toasted rice, and sweet grass, with the finish turning long and biscuity with a faint vegetal edge. Its balance of sweetness and herbaceous depth makes it a versatile modifier for tropical and rum based cocktails.
